JVC’s New Dual-Dock Speaker System for iPad and iPhone

Posted in JVC by Conner Flynn on July 27th, 2011

JVC is now shipping the UX-VJ3B speaker system. It not only looks awesome, but the UX-VJ3B has dual-dock support for the iPad and iPhone at the same time. It’s also affordable at $199.99 and will mount your iPad and iPhone side by side.

Features include a horizontal iPad dock, a rotatable dock for the iPod and iPhone, detachable speakers, auxiliary audio input, mini-USB input, a subwoofer output, a video output, and AM/FM tuner. There’s also an alarm clock, a sleep timer, and a remote.

JBL ships OnBeat iPad Speakers

Posted in iPad accessories by Conner Flynn on April 27th, 2011

JBL has announced that it is now shipping the OnBeat speakers for the iPad, iPhone, and iPod. The OnBeat is an attractive dock that will hold your iPad, iPhone, or iPod and features dock rotation when holding an iPod or iPhone, side-mounted volume buttons, dual Phoenix full-range transducers, DSP equalization, charging, USB syncing, a 3.5mm auxiliary input, composite video output, and a remote control.

The company is proving that they care by also announcing that it is shipping the system with a revised bracket that will fit the iPad 2’s somewhat slimmer design. If you already purchased an OnBeat, don’t worry, you can request a replacement bracket at http://www.jbl.com/OnBeatipad2. Make sure you use the promo code “BRACKET.” The device will cost you $150.

Beatles sell 2 million songs, 450,000 albums on iTunes debut

Posted in iTunes by Conner Flynn on November 23rd, 2010

The Beatles’s first appearance on a digital store has led to a dramatic uptick in sales, according to data from Apple. About two million individual tracks and 450,000 albums were sold on iTunes in the first week alone.

Information collected by Billboard gave 1969′s Abbey Road the lead, both as the top-selling album and for “Here Comes the Sun” as the top-selling song. Many consider Abbey Road to be their best album. Now a newer generation of listeners can be exposed to the band, while others can re-discover them.

Apple iPad Launch Today in the US

Posted in iPad by Darrin Olson on April 3rd, 2010

Apple iPad launchApple launched it’s new iPad tablet on Saturday, meeting long lines of individuals anxiously waiting, some for many hours, to purchase the new mobile device. The release of the iPad is the most anticipated product Apple has released since the iPhone launch in 2007, with almost as much hype surrounding it.

The iPads going on sale Saturday are the WiFi-only versions and are priced from $499 to $699 depending on the storage capacity desired, which ranges from 16GB to 64GB. Apple will release a 3G version of the iPad later in the month with prices ranging from $629 to $829, again depending on storage capacity.

The iPad devices are a small tablet-like device with a 9.7-inch touch screen (on screen keyboard) and they run an operating system very similar to the iPhone or iPod touch. They have the ability to download and play music and videos from Apple’s iTunes library, read books e-books with Apple’s new iBook application and use thousands of applications from the Apple App Store for the iPad.

Onyko TX-SR608 receiver with six HDMI inputs

Posted in Receivers by Conner Flynn on March 9th, 2010

The Onyko TX-SR608 receiver is the latest receiver from the company. It will arrive next month for $599 and for that price you get six, count em six, HDMI 1.4 inputs and the ability to upscale lower resolution video to 1080p.

All six HDMI 1.4 inputs are capable of passing 3D video as well, with one of the inputs located on the front. All HD audio formats are able to be decoded, and it uses 192kHz/24-bit Burr-Brown DACs. Dual subwoofer outputs and 7 x 160W output is an upgrade over the previous TX-SR607 model, which only had 90 watts per channel.
